Introduction of Alexa+
Amazon has unveiled Alexa+, its latest AI-driven voice assistant, heralding a significant evolution in the Alexa experience after over a decade of development. This upgrade aims to seamlessly integrate various aspects of users’ schedules, showcasing advanced intelligence. However, many expected a new flagship Echo speaker to accompany the launch, which did not materialize during the 70-minute announcement event.
Expectations for the Next Echo Speaker
Despite the lack of new hardware, the absence of an updated Echo speaker has led to speculation regarding Amazon’s plans for future releases. The current Echo lineup has not seen a major hardware refresh since 2020, and many enthusiasts are eager for at least a minor update.
Features Desired in Upcoming Echo Models
Several improvements are sought by consumers in the next iteration of Echo speakers:
– **Integrated Smart Display**: In lieu of a new Echo speaker, the merging of voice assistance with a smart display has become increasingly popular, as seen in Amazon’s line of Echo Show devices. Consumers would appreciate a new Echo speaker incorporating a smart screen, given the success of the Echo Spot device that demonstrated this capability.
– **Diverse Color Options**: While Amazon has offered some variation, the current Echo line primarily features neutral colors. A wider range of bold color options, such as vibrant oranges and greens, could enhance the aesthetic appeal of Echo speakers within home environments.
– **Ambient Lighting Features**: The idea of an Echo speaker functioning as both a speaker and an ambient lamp has gained traction. This dual-functionality could enhance home decor while providing diverse lighting options, further integrating the speaker into daily life.
– **Enhanced Audio Quality**: As audio experience becomes a paramount feature, improvements such as Dolby Atmos integration would be invaluable. Users hope for a shift in focus from smart home integration back to refining audio capabilities, ensuring a more enjoyable listening experience, particularly for music streaming.
– **Wider Device Compatibility**: Lastly, improvements in compatibility with non-Fire TV devices would greatly enhance user experience. Currently, Echo speakers require Bluetooth connections for third-party devices, necessitating additional steps via the Alexa app. Simplified and improved connectivity could streamline interactions with various entertainment systems.
